Grand Lake Elementary School serves 60 students in grades Kindergarten-5.
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was ≥90% (which was higher than the Colorado state average of 82%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was ≥90% (which was higher than the Colorado state average of 89%).
The student-teacher ratio of 9:1 was lower than the Colorado state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ment was 2%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which was lower than the Colorado state average of 50% (majority Hispanic).
